Three Kings Celebration begins Jan. 1 at SeaWorld Orlando

SeaWorld extends the holiday fun with the Three Kings Celebration, from Jan. 1-6.

Guests can keep their holiday spirits bright at SeaWorld Orlando with their all-new Three Kings Celebration, coming to the park Jan. 1-6.

Families are invited to commemorate the arrival of the Three Wise Men through celebratory experiences and authentic cuisine in honor of the traditions of Latin cultures. This new event features guest favorites from SeaWorld’s Christmas Celebration, as well as new experiences themed to the Epiphany.

These event features include:

  • Three Kings Processional – Follow in the steps of the Three Wise Men to a live nativity scene telling the arrival of the Three Kings. A storyteller will share the tale of their journey to guests, and the traditions of the Three Kings holiday. The processional, which features live animals, will take place several times throughout the day and offer a special photo opportunity for guests.
  • Special holiday feast at Sharks Underwater Grill – Enjoy a traditional Puerto Rican holiday dish at the full-service restaurant. The exclusive menu includes roaster pork with onion mojo arroz con gandules, fried to stones garnished with mayoquetchup, and pasteles. For dessert, indulge in a homemade vanilla and cheese flan with caramel.
  • Live musical entertainment – Live musical street acts will get guests singing and dancing along to Latin holiday tunes.
  • Festive food and drinks – Foodies can take in Latin-inspired bites and beverages prepared exclusively for the Three Kings Celebration. Menu items include empanadas (cheese, beef or chicken), miniature papas rellenas (fried stuffed potatoes), authentic Puerto Rican quesitos and bacalaitos (codfish fritters). Drinks include frozen sangria and frozen coquitos.
  • O Wondrous Night – Experience a live nativity scene, complete with life-sized puppets, over 30 carols, and live animals. This nativity tells The Christmas Story through the eyes of the animals that were there, and also includes a sing-along before the show.

    Sea of Trees is the perfect ending to a night at SeaWorld’s Three Kings Celebration.
  • Sea of Trees – Families can conclude their evening at SeaWorld by immersing themselves in asea of over 100 holiday trees that light up to music on the water, as well as a giant centerpiece that towers 70 feet above the water.

SeaWorld’s Three King’s Celebration is included with regular park admission, and runs daily, from Jan. 1-6, 11 a.m. to park close at 7 p.m.
